Output dd1043a3c69ff0a7131964d7048a8c38c6a84b22828cc8c88c9960e51128d88f:22

value
3869114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3211e68d251b98081cde4c85022feeeda2f3ae46 OP_EQUAL
address
36Fm9tajm6ScY54tmSjviWHbnQCKnce8Xj
transaction
dd1043a3c69ff0a7131964d7048a8c38c6a84b22828cc8c88c9960e51128d88f
spent
true